Secure Proxy Server (DR)

Installation of Secure Proxy Server registers this server with the Policy Servers, which creates a unique shared secret on the Secure Proxy Server system. The shared secret is paired with a trusted host name, which is independent of the standard host name. On each Secure Proxy Server instance, a unique shared secret and trusted host name exist; they are not shared between the primary and DR sites.

Prerequisite Step

Configure VIPs for this server at the DR site based on whether or not load balancing is used. The table uses the following codes:

Property

Primary Site Value

DR Site Value (load balancing)

DR Site Value (no load balancing)

_policy_server_hostname

<SMPS-LB-VIP>

same as primary

Same as Primary with <IP of DR SMPS> mapped to <SMPS-LB-VIP> in /etc/hosts

_im_hostname

<IM-LB-VIP>

same as primary

Same as Primary with <IP of DR IM> mapped to <IM-LB-VIP> in /etc/hosts

_jcs_hostname

<IAMCS-LB-VIP>

same as primary

Same as Primary with <IP of DR JCS> mapped to <JCS-LB-VIP> in /etc/hosts

Perform the Installation

Install the Secure Proxy Server using the same CA CloudMinder Installation Guide procedure that you performed at the primary site. Repeat this step on each Secure Proxy Server at the DR site.
